#21659A Hex color

#21659A

The hexadecimal color code #21659A corresponds to the code RGB( 33, 101, 154 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,13 level), green (at 0,40 level) and blue (at 0,60 level). Its brightness is 36% and its saturation is 64%. It is composed of red at 11%, green at 35% and blue at 53%.
